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Apache : File does not exist: /htdocs

5 réponses
Avatar
David BERCOT
--Sig_nx8Wc.dpAwpnbNRQGQde7SN
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: quoted-printable

Bonjour,

Je viens de r=C3=A9installer une machine et je n'arrive pas =C3=A0 faire
fonctionner Apache, bien que je reproduise exactement la configuration
que je fais habituellement...
Ainsi, j'ai cr=C3=A9=C3=A9 un fichier /etc/apache2/conf.d/DirectoryIndex.co=
nf qui
contient : DirectoryIndex index.html
et j'ai modifi=C3=A9 la directive DocumentRoot
dans /etc/apache2/sites-available/defaut

Mais l=C3=A0, quand j'essaye de me connecter, j'ai une erreur 404 :
Not Found
The requested URL / was not found on this server.
Apache/2.2.4 (Debian) PHP/5.2.3-1+b1 Server at localhost Port 80

Et, dans la log, j'ai :
[Wed Aug 08 09:14:13 2007] [error] [client 127.0.0.1] File does not
exist: /htdocs

J'ai fait des recherches sur Google et trouv=C3=A9 de nombreuses personnes
avec ce probl=C3=A8me. Apparemment, /htdocs est la version par d=C3=A9faut =
de
DocumentRoot. Mais, en ce qui me concerne, tout semble configur=C3=A9
correctement.

Auriez-vous un d=C3=A9but de piste ?

Merci d'avance.

David.

--Sig_nx8Wc.dpAwpnbNRQGQde7SN
Content-Type: application/pgp-signature; name=signature.asc
Content-Disposition: attachment; filename=signature.asc

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FGuW2qvSnthbGI8ygRAkz+AJ90JkL/R/25iGuXUm+omA8RblULAQCfThbm
LgXCgtvpWZXX7RTXc/+Wz/o=
=Vqtv
-----END PGP SIGNATURE-----

--Sig_nx8Wc.dpAwpnbNRQGQde7SN--


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to debian-user-french-REQUEST@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master@lists.debian.org

5 réponses

Avatar
Bulot Grégory
Le mercredi 8 août 2007 09:15, David BERCOT a écrit :
Bonjour,

Je viens de réinstaller une machine et je n'arrive pas à faire
fonctionner Apache, bien que je reproduise exactement la configuration
que je fais habituellement...
Auriez-vous un début de piste ?




Regarder les logs ! (combien de fois je perds du temps alors qu'en regardan t
les logs la solution saute aux yeux !)

Plus particulièrement le error.log


après tout dépends du chemin que tu a modifié.
Pourquoi le modifier d'ailleurs ! debian y se décarcasse pour que l'on cr ée
son serveur virtuel, sans toucher à la config du mainteneur, ensuite y'a plus
qu'a désactiver le site par défaut pour mettre le sien à la place
Avatar
David BERCOT
--Sig_7N+Kfp5GUl/qLDln2RxGgBb
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: quoted-printable

Finalement, mon problème venait juste d'Apache pour lequel j'avais
installé la version d'unstable... J'étais en 2.2.4-2 et pas en 2. 2.3-5.
J'ai downgradé et tout est rentré dans l'ordre...

Ceci m'a permis de découvrir un "léger" bug sur mon système. ..
En effet, j'ai un etc/apt/preferences comme ceci :
# Priorité de 100 pour les paquets de 'experimental'
Package: *
Pin: release a=experimental
Pin-Priority: 100
# Priorité de 500 pour les paquets de 'unstable'
Package: *
Pin: release a=unstable
Pin-Priority: 500
# Priorité de 900 pour les paquets de 'testing'
Package: *
Pin: release a=testing
Pin-Priority: 900
# Priorité de 950 pour les paquets de 'pok3D' (pour le jeu)
Package: *
Pin: origin pok3d.net
Pin-Priority: 950
# Priorité de 400 pour les paquets de
'kernel-archive.buildserver.net' (noyaux)
Package: *
Pin: origin kernel-archive.buildserver.net
Pin-Priority: 400

Or, si je fais un apt-cache policy apache2, il me dit :
apache2:
Installé : 2.2.3-5
Candidat : 2.2.4-2
Table de version :
2.2.4-2 0
500 http://ftp.fr.debian.org unstable/main Packages
*** 2.2.3-5 0
500 http://ftp.fr.debian.org testing/main Packages
100 /var/lib/dpkg/status

Ca viendrait d'apt ou d'un autre truc ?

Merci (notamment à Lionel et Bernard ;-))).

David.

Le Wed, 8 Aug 2007 09:15:48 +0200,
David BERCOT a écrit :
Bonjour,

Je viens de réinstaller une machine et je n'arrive pas à faire
fonctionner Apache, bien que je reproduise exactement la configuration
que je fais habituellement...
Ainsi, j'ai créé un fichier /etc/apache2/conf.d/DirectoryIndex. conf
qui contient : DirectoryIndex index.html
et j'ai modifié la directive DocumentRoot
dans /etc/apache2/sites-available/defaut

Mais là, quand j'essaye de me connecter, j'ai une erreur 404 :
Not Found
The requested URL / was not found on this server.
Apache/2.2.4 (Debian) PHP/5.2.3-1+b1 Server at localhost Port 80

Et, dans la log, j'ai :
[Wed Aug 08 09:14:13 2007] [error] [client 127.0.0.1] File does not
exist: /htdocs

J'ai fait des recherches sur Google et trouvé de nombreuses personnes
avec ce problème. Apparemment, /htdocs est la version par défau t de
DocumentRoot. Mais, en ce qui me concerne, tout semble configuré
correctement.

Auriez-vous un début de piste ?

Merci d'avance.

David.



--Sig_7N+Kfp5GUl/qLDln2RxGgBb
Content-Type: application/pgp-signature; name=signature.asc
Content-Disposition: attachment; filename=signature.asc

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FGuaamvSnthbGI8ygRAkJ8AJ9VQhbT6p3I88HePIr42drKefTpnACeIfXm
TPgWWBaXqgLoRB/xmzAl3eU =EOkh
-----END PGP SIGNATURE-----

--Sig_7N+Kfp5GUl/qLDln2RxGgBb--


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Arnaud FELTZ
------=_Part_7378_17197364.1186598999453
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

Perso, je viens d'installer apache y à même pas deux heures et j'avais la
même erreur que toi ;)

Le truc tout bête c'est qu'il faut créer le répertoire htdocs à la racine de
ta machine (comme /boot /usr etc.)

Voilà, ++

Le 08/08/07, David BERCOT a écrit :

Bonjour,

Je viens de réinstaller une machine et je n'arrive pas à faire
fonctionner Apache, bien que je reproduise exactement la configuration
que je fais habituellement...
Ainsi, j'ai créé un fichier /etc/apache2/conf.d/DirectoryIndex.conf q ui
contient : DirectoryIndex index.html
et j'ai modifié la directive DocumentRoot
dans /etc/apache2/sites-available/defaut

Mais là, quand j'essaye de me connecter, j'ai une erreur 404 :
Not Found
The requested URL / was not found on this server.
Apache/2.2.4 (Debian) PHP/5.2.3-1+b1 Server at localhost Port 80

Et, dans la log, j'ai :
[Wed Aug 08 09:14:13 2007] [error] [client 127.0.0.1] File does not
exist: /htdocs

J'ai fait des recherches sur Google et trouvé de nombreuses personnes
avec ce problème. Apparemment, /htdocs est la version par défaut de
DocumentRoot. Mais, en ce qui me concerne, tout semble configuré
correctement.

Auriez-vous un début de piste ?

Merci d'avance.

David.





------=_Part_7378_17197364.1186598999453
Content-Type: text/html;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Content-Disposition: inline

Perso, je viens d&#39;installer apache y à même pas deux heures et j&#3 9;avais la même erreur que toi ;)<br><br>Le truc tout bête c&#39;est qu &#39;il faut créer le répertoire htdocs à la racine de ta machine (co mme /boot /usr etc.)
<br><br>Voilà, ++<br><br><div><span class="gmail_quote">Le 08/08/07, <b class="gmail_sendername">David BERCOT</b> &lt;<a href="mailto:david.be "></a>&gt; a écrit :</span><blockqu ote class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204 );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">
Bonjour,<br><br>Je viens de réinstaller une machine et je n&#39;arrive pa s à faire<br>fonctionner Apache, bien que je reproduise exactement la con figuration<br>que je fais habituellement...<br>Ainsi, j&#39;ai créé un fichier /etc/apache2/conf.d/DirectoryIndex.conf qui
<br>contient : DirectoryIndex index.html<br>et j&#39;ai modifié la direct ive DocumentRoot<br>dans /etc/apache2/sites-available/defaut<br><br>Mais l à, quand j&#39;essaye de me connecter, j&#39;ai une erreur 404 :<br>Not F ound
<br>The requested URL / was not found on this server.<br>Apache/2.2.4 (Debi an) PHP/5.2.3-1+b1 Server at localhost Port 80<br><br>Et, dans la log, j&#3 9;ai :<br>[Wed Aug 08 09:14:13 2007] [error] [client <a href="http://127. 0.0.1">
127.0.0.1</a>] File does not<br>exist: /htdocs<br><br>J&#39;ai fait des rec herches sur Google et trouvé de nombreuses personnes<br>avec ce problèm e. Apparemment, /htdocs est la version par défaut de<br>DocumentRoot. Mai s, en ce qui me concerne, tout semble configuré
<br>correctement.<br><br>Auriez-vous un début de piste ?<br><br>Merci d&# 39;avance.<br><br>David.<br><br></blockquote></div><br>

------=_Part_7378_17197364.1186598999453--


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
David BERCOT
--Sig_Yl4xxW0ziknmByuzH_7BJrZ
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: quoted-printable

Bonjour,

Le Wed, 8 Aug 2007 20:49:59 +0200,
"Arnaud FELTZ" a écrit :
Perso, je viens d'installer apache y à même pas deux heures et
j'avais la même erreur que toi ;)

Le truc tout bête c'est qu'il faut créer le répertoire htd ocs à la
racine de ta machine (comme /boot /usr etc.)



J'ai résolu mon problème différemment. J'ai downgradé a pache2 (et ses
paquets liés) et tout est rentré dans l'ordre. Puis, cette nuit, il
s'est upgradé avec la nouvelle version (2.4). Mais tout fonctionne
toujours correctement après cette MAJ ;-)

En tous cas, je note quand même ta méthode de résolution...

Merci.

David.

Voilà, ++

Le 08/08/07, David BERCOT a écrit :
>
> Bonjour,
>
> Je viens de réinstaller une machine et je n'arrive pas à faire
> fonctionner Apache, bien que je reproduise exactement la
> configuration que je fais habituellement...
> Ainsi, j'ai créé un fichier /etc/apache2/conf.d/DirectoryInde x.conf
> qui contient : DirectoryIndex index.html
> et j'ai modifié la directive DocumentRoot
> dans /etc/apache2/sites-available/defaut
>
> Mais là, quand j'essaye de me connecter, j'ai une erreur 404 :
> Not Found
> The requested URL / was not found on this server.
> Apache/2.2.4 (Debian) PHP/5.2.3-1+b1 Server at localhost Port 80
>
> Et, dans la log, j'ai :
> [Wed Aug 08 09:14:13 2007] [error] [client 127.0.0.1] File does not
> exist: /htdocs
>
> J'ai fait des recherches sur Google et trouvé de nombreuses
> personnes avec ce problème. Apparemment, /htdocs est la version par
> défaut de DocumentRoot. Mais, en ce qui me concerne, tout semble
> configuré correctement.
>
> Auriez-vous un début de piste ?
>
> Merci d'avance.
>
> David.
>
>



--Sig_Yl4xxW0ziknmByuzH_7BJrZ
Content-Type: application/pgp-signature; name=signature.asc
Content-Disposition: attachment; filename=signature.asc

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)

iD8DBQFGusZlvSnthbGI8ygRAtWuAKCDwzelIX2Y20ZOn5HLXWojw09O1gCggj8D
Cg9M0+Grlf0Yi8svYclsvGk =Q5Dc
-----END PGP SIGNATURE-----

--Sig_Yl4xxW0ziknmByuzH_7BJrZ--


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act
Avatar
Daniel Caillibaud
David BERCOT a écrit :
Et, dans la log, j'ai :
[Wed Aug 08 09:14:13 2007] [error] [client 127.0.0.1] File does not
exist: /htdocs



Donc il cherche /htdocs qui n'existe pas.
Plutôt que de créer ce rep à la racine, il vaut mieux aller modifer la conf du site par défaut (mais apparemment, vu les
autres posts, cela a déjà été fait sur le paquet problématique de sid).

--
Daniel


--
Lisez la FAQ de la liste avant de poser une question :
http://wiki.debian.net/?DebianFrench
Vous pouvez aussi ajouter le mot ``spam'' dans vos champs "From" et
"Reply-To:"

To UNSUBSCRIBE, email to
with a subject of "unsubscribe". Trouble? Contact